Finest Kind is a folk music trio based in Ottawa, Ontario, Canada. It consists of Ian Robb, Ann Downey and Shelley Posen. The group formed in the early 1990s and retired from touring in 2015. It continues to perform an annual Christmas concert and other engagements in the Ottawa area.

Finest Kind has released six albums in its own name (one a Christmas album with Canadian actor John D. Huston). Individually, its members have appeared on several solo CDs and play with other bands. During its 24 years on the road, Finest Kind performed throughout North America and the United Kingdom for folk song societies, community groups, and at folk festivals, including the Ottawa Folk Festival.
